Going To The Zoo, Zoo, Zoo. How About You, You, You!

Posted on December 1, 2008January 10, 2012 by Andi

On Friday, Chuck and I went to the Minnesota Zoo and had a great time. I only took a couple pictures and they were taken with my phone since it didn't even occur to me to take my camera with me. How silly!

This first picture is of one of my new favorite animals to watch! It's a Red Panda. And it is also the Mozilla Firefox mascot. I think they picked a great animal for it! They are so cute and fun to watch. I stood there watching them for quite some time. One was eating. They were kind of hard to take good pictures of. And I didn't have a zoom on my camera or I would have gotten really good pictures of him!

This other picture is of a bald eagle. This was on the Minnesota Trail and I don't remember going on this one. I think it was closed the last time we were there. I think he was tethered to the branch he was on. The funny part is there were a couple of cats right across the isle from him. Just staring at him and probably becoming incredibly frustrated that they couldn't get to the bird and eat it! But he was very cool to see up close!

I am also fascinated by bats. I could watch them all day long! Now, mind you, if I were encountered by one of these creatures in a pace other than with glass between us, I would not be nearly as interested in them! I would run and scream and you wouldn't want to be in my way. But in a safe environment, I love them!

They have also finished the Russia exhibit with Grizzly Bears. They apparently, as we learned, do not hibernate. Just sleep. If you can wake them up, that means they are not in hibernation. Now they weren't very active by any means, but they were sleeping in a cave you can get really close to them and see the enormity of them. And that was cool!

The cool weather also made all of the cats very active…even the ones that weren't being taunted by eagles! And Chuck and I both love watching the cats. They are such amazing creatures!

The dolphins aren't doing any more shows for a while because one of them is pregnant. So keep that in mind if you want to see a show. 🙂 And the Baboons with the red butts just had a baby and there are a couple that are only a year old. They were fun to see and so very tiny! They made me laugh. They imitate everything the older monkeys do!

Overall, I think you should go! It was fun even though it was cold out. When we are in Omaha for Christmas we are already planning on going to the zoo. I can't get enough of those animals!
